Understanding the Japanese Laurel

The Japanese Laurel, also known as Spotted Laurel or Gold Dust Plant, is a native of East Asia, primarily found in Japan, China, and Korea. This versatile shrub thrives in a wide range of climates, from temperate to subtropical regions, making it an attractive choice for gardeners and landscapers worldwide.

One of the defining characteristics of the Japanese Laurel is its ability to adapt to various soil conditions, from well-drained to moist, and from acidic to alkaline. This adaptability, coupled with its tolerance for partial shade, has made it a popular choice for use in borders, hedges, and as a ground cover.

Cultivation Best Practices

Regardless of the climate, there are several best practices that can help ensure the successful cultivation of the Japanese Laurel. These practices not only promote the plant’s growth and health but also contribute to its resilience in the face of climate change.

Site Selection and Soil Preparation

When choosing a planting site for the Japanese Laurel, it’s important to consider factors such as sunlight exposure, soil drainage, and pH levels. The plant prefers partial shade to full sun, and well-drained, acidic to neutral soil (pH 5.5 to 7.0) is ideal. If the soil is not naturally well-drained, consider amending it with organic matter, such as compost, to improve aeration and water retention.

Planting and Spacing

Japanese Laurels can be planted at any time of the year, but the optimal time is typically in the spring or fall, when temperatures are moderate and the soil is moist. When planting, ensure the root ball is positioned at the same depth as it was in the container or nursery. Space the plants about 3 to 5 feet apart to allow for their eventual growth and spread.

Watering and Mulching

Consistent moisture is crucial for the Japanese Laurel, especially during its establishment phase and in drier climates. Aim to keep the soil consistently moist, but avoid waterlogging. Applying a 2-3 inch layer of organic mulch around the base of the plant can help retain soil moisture and suppress weed growth.

Fertilization and Pruning

Japanese Laurels benefit from moderate fertilization, typically with a balanced, slow-release fertilizer applied in early spring. Prune the plant as needed to maintain its desired shape and remove any dead or damaged foliage. Avoid pruning during the hottest or coldest months, as this can stress the plant.

Cold and Heat Stress Management

The Japanese Laurel is generally hardy and can withstand a range of temperatures, but extreme weather conditions can still pose challenges. In cold climates, consider providing winter protection, such as burlap wraps or evergreen boughs, to prevent frost damage. In hot, dry climates, ensure the plant receives adequate moisture and consider providing afternoon shade to prevent heat stress.

Pest and Disease Management

While the Japanese Laurel is relatively resistant to pests and diseases, some common issues may arise, such as scale insects, aphids, and fungal infections like leaf scorch. Regular monitoring and the use of organic, environmentally-friendly control methods can help mitigate these problems.
